Close Call Between Delta Air Lines Flight and U.S. Air Force Jet

SOURCE www.breitbart.com
A Delta Air Lines flight and a U.S. Air Force jet almost collided near Ronald Reagan Washington National Airport, two months after a deadly collision between a commercial jet and military helicopter at the same location.
